PRACTICALS
The second term practical examination will be organised by schools as per the directions of CBSE and viva will be taken by both internal and external
observers. The record to be submitted by the students at the time of second term examination has to include a record of at least 4 Experiments and 3
Activities to be demonstrated by teacher.

Evaluation Scheme
Time Allowed : One and half hours  Max. Marks : 15
Two experiments to be performed by students at time of examination 8 marks
Practical record [experiments and activities] 2 marks
Viva on experiments, and activities 5 marks
Total 15 marks
